WHY OCTOBER 3?
October 3 heralds the start of National Fire Prevention and Safety Week as observed from through October 10, 2009. Eagle Fire Station kicks into full-gear with a family- and community-minded informative educational program on Thursday, October 8. A tremendous crowd of parents and children (our parking lot overflows) gathers at the Eagle Fire Station to learn Fire Safety and Fire Prevention techniques. Everyone, especially the kids, is treated to presentations on Stop, Drop, and Roll, EDITH (Exit Drills in the Home), home hazard recognition, proper use of 911, and emergency and smoke alarms. A grand time is enjoyed exploring the Fire Trucks, checking out the Fire Station, and seeing the gear and breathing packs as worn by Firemen. ALL ARE INVITED TO THIS OPEN HOUSE.
